A riveting story about uncovering family secrets and the power of forgiveness, set in India and the United States, from the bestselling author of Reese’s Book Club pick Honor ‘A heart-warming tale of love and friendship, redemption and forgiveness’ Mail on Sunday Remy Wadia left India for the United States long ago, carrying his resentment of his mother with him. He has now returned to Bombay for the first time in several years to adopt a baby. Discovering that his elderly mother is in the hospital and seems to have given up on life, he is struck with guilt over his long absence. As Remy’s mother begins communicating and family secrets unravel, Remy is forced to re-evaluate everything he has known ... ‘A compassionate and insightful exploration of judgement, forgiveness and understanding’ Lisa Ko
